WebTurkey has the most Syrian refugees at more than 3.6 million and growing. Lebanon has more than 1 million refugees and Jordan has more than 660,000, with nearly 80 percent of the refugee population in each country living below the poverty line. WebKentucky Refugee Ministries benefits from the help of many volunteers from service and educational institutions in the Louisville community. We are a church-based program, and we initially work to link refugees with church congregations who will sponsor them.
